aids in maintaining
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"aids in maintaining"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ing how something contributes to the ongoing support or preservation of a particular condition or state. Example: "Regular exercise aids in maintaining a healthy weight and overall well-being."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"aids in maintaining", ensure the subject clearly identifies what is providing the assistance and the object specifies what condition or state is being maintained. This enhances clarity and avoids ambiguity.
Common error
While grammatically correct, "aids in maintaining" can sound overly formal in casual conversation. Consider using simpler alternatives like "helps keep" or "assists with" in informal settings for a more natural tone.

Ludwig's WRAP-UP
In summary, the phrase "aids in maintaining" is a grammatically sound and commonly used verb phrase that signifies the contribution of something towards the preservation or continuation of a particular state or condition. Ludwig AI confirms its correctness. Predominantly found in scientific, news, and encyclopedic contexts, the phrase has a neutral to formal register. While versatile, it's advisable to consider simpler alternatives in informal settings. Semantically related phrases such as "helps preserve" or "assists in upholding" offer variations in tone and emphasis. When using "aids in maintaining", ensure clarity by specifying what is providing the assistance and what is being maintained.

FAQs
How can I use "aids in maintaining" in a sentence?
Use "aids in maintaining" to describe something that helps preserve or continue a particular state or condition. For example, "Regular exercise "aids in maintaining" a healthy weight".
What are some alternatives to "aids in maintaining"?
You can use alternatives such as "helps preserve", "assists in upholding", or "contributes to the upkeep of", depending on the context and level of formality.
Is "aids in maintaining" formal or informal?
"Aids in maintaining" is generally considered a more formal phrase. In informal contexts, consider using alternatives like "helps keep" or "assists with".
What's the difference between "aids in maintaining" and "helps in maintaining"?
While both phrases convey a similar meaning, "aids in maintaining" can sound slightly more formal and technical compared to the more common and straightforward phrase "helps in maintaining".
